Output 66fb095bd7f8fa1a10a70c9109c32d0c1320e592f178125b3bc338ad59996022:3

value
2002315
script pubkey
OP_0 OP_PUSHBYTES_20 271c66e230fdd41cf738ef3a16c79edd9bb7cf7e
address
bc1qyuwxdc3slh2peaecauapd3u7mkdm0nm7lvu7vu
transaction
66fb095bd7f8fa1a10a70c9109c32d0c1320e592f178125b3bc338ad59996022
spent
true